Theme
In this tournament everybody will play 3 1v1 games every round: 1 home map, 1 away map and 1 neutral map. Everybody will choose their own home map, but watch out for the bank! Your home map will be foreclosed if you lose in your own home map even once. When this happens you will ditch your old home map and take over the home map of your opponent.
